Penguins lose Matt Murray to lower-body injury

The two-time defending champion Pittsburgh Penguins lost starting goalie Matt Murray to a lower-body injury on Monday.

Murray exited with 4:21 left in the second period after Philadelphia's Jakub Voracek crashed into him during a breakaway. The 23-year-old managed to skate off under his own power before limping down the runway clearly favoring his right leg.

Tristan Jarry stepped in for Murray, and the Penguins rallied for a 5-4 overtime win.

Murray will be re-evaluated on Tuesday. In a sign that he could miss some time, Pittsburgh called up goalie Casey DeSmith from the AHL.
